Pros and cons of a hotel

Multiple hotels throughout Thailand offer all-inclusive deals that include food throughout your stay, an open bar, unlimited snacks, and access to activities. Some deals may include travel to Thailand and transfers between the airport and the hotel.

Hotels can organize activities within Thailand for you to enjoy offsite the resort. For example, Club Med offers excursions for an additional cost for their guests to enjoy. Types of excursions can be full day outings to visit the islands off Phuket’s coast – such as Phi Phi Island.

Hotels offer more privacy and security to their guests. You will have paid for a private room that often has better amenities than hostels. All-inclusive deals include exceptional meals throughout your stay and access to stunning pools and closed off beaches.

Many hotels have partnerships with surrounding activities to offer their guests exclusive deals. These partnerships also ensure that you avoid being scammed and remain safe.

However, a hotel is more expensive overall. During tourist seasons hotels can become booked quickly and offered activities may be limited. The facilities may also be crowded if the hotel is fully booked.

Another aspect to consider is that a hotel offers a less authentic experience of Thailand.

Hotels are best suited to families and people who aim to have a more relaxed holiday as opposed to an adventurous holiday.

Pros and cons of a hostel

A hostel is a great budget friendly option. They are a wonderful way to make new friends and meet people while travelling, especially if you are travelling alone.

You will be exposed to more authentic experiences in Thailand as you will be outing local food, and interacting with more local people.

Hostels in Thailand still offer safety and security. They have options to keep your valuables in locked safes when you leave the hostels.

Khao San Road is a popular street for backpackers to stay on while in Thailand. It has a host of hostels available however their availability often changes depending on how busy they are, so it is best to book a room as early as possible.

Popular hostels to check out include Nitan Hostel Khaosan, Buddy Lodge and the Alley Hostel and Bistro. Most hostels across Thailand offer free WIFI and some include breakfasts in their stays.

Many hostels don’t allow people under a certain age to stay with them and they aren’t ideal for families travelling together. Hostels are best suited for solo or younger travelers. College students are known to stay in hostels.

However, hostels can be become crowded and offer less privacy. Often bathrooms are shared spaces and there are often mixed dorms where men and women share sleeping space.

When booking a hostel, you can choose to book a private room at a higher cost or share a dorm room with more people. The facilities in hostels are not as luxurious as the ones in a hotel would be but they are still comfortable.

You likely won’t have access to a private pool or beach when staying in a hostel.

At the end of the day, you will only be sleeping in the hostels rooms and will spend the rest of your time exploring Thailand. Thailand is a popular backpacking destination and there is no shortage of affordable hostels to choose from.

Before booking your hostel, you should always check the listed reviews on Bookings.com and TripAdvisor.com The earlier you book the better as hostels can become fully booked quickly in popular seasons.

Is it safe to stay in Thailand?

Travelling and staying in Thailand is safe. When booking accommodation, you should always check the reviews for each location on sites such as Trip Advisor or Bookings.com. People also offer their personal experiences and advice on social media.

Thailand overall is a relatively safe country, but you should always be cautious. As with any popular tourist location, scam artists often target more vulnerable tourists. It is best to always keep your valuable possessions such as your passport and cellphone with you and not easily accessible.

Hotels and hostels that you have verified are safe to stay in. You should have be weary of leaving your possessions in safes at any accommodation.

It is safest to book your accommodation through an accredited site or with travel agents to avoid being scammed.
